The renovation of the Gorenjska Bank premises is based on a free, open design concept that focuses on the customer's journey. The spatial organization allows visitors to move fluidly and intuitively through the space, without classic physical barriers and restricted passageways. The design of the space is based on a combination of closed consultation modules and an open intermediate space, which allows for flexibility of movement throughout the space. The consultation modules provide the necessary privacy, while the open spaces act as a connecting element and create a feeling of airiness and openness.

The interior is designed in a neutral palette using natural materials and colors, primarily wood, which add warmth and a pleasant atmosphere to the space. The subdued color background is complemented by color accents in the distinctive color of Gorenjska Bank, which emphasize the identity of the space. The technologically sophisticated interior with modern digital and technical solutions supports business efficiency and modern forms of interaction with users. The renovated premises thus represent a modern, open, and user-friendly banking environment, adapted to the bank's current and future needs.
